Experience an Epic Ocean Adventure back to nature and into the wild with our Rainbow Beach Dolphin View Kayak Tour. Feel the thrill of a stunning 4X4 adventure along the spectacular Coloured sands deep into the Great Sandy National Park to a pristine ocean kayaking location, Double Island Point. Immerse yourself in the views and natural beauty of Australia’s Nature Coast on a guided kayak tour whilst experiencing a buzzing hub of wildlife including Bottlenose dolphins, Humpback whales, turtles, rays and more in this tropical aquatic paradise. This location features scenic views of the Rainbow Beach coloured sands, Fraser Island and pristine Honeymoon Bay.
